Again with speaking it is important to remember that the examiner is listening to your language and looking specifically for problems. The most common problems that will result in losing marks are:
Too much hesitation or repetition: You may not realize that this is a problem until you hear yourself speaking in English, try to record yourself speaking English and then listen to the amount of hesitation /repetition in your speech. You will be surprised!
A lack of good vocabulary : Many people use too many simple words such as beautiful, like ,dislike , big and not enough less-common words or idiomatic phrases. A good area to work on is using lots of phrasal verbs as these sound quite native speaker and are easy to learn use. Slang is also easy to learn and can help your vocabulary sound more native speaker.
Grammar is an important part of the English language so you must try to show your examiner that you have some understanding of the range of English grammar. This could include using a range of different tenses, various sentence structures . A good area to focus on is using a range of tenses not just past / present / future but things like perfect , continuous and modal forms.
Dont worry too much about pronunciation the most important thing is that the examiner can understand the wonderful language that you are using. It takes years to master native speaker pronunciation in any language so your examiner is not expecting you to use American or British pronunciation, a little work on areas like sentence stress or intonation can help to improve your score.
